Preparation

Jam Preparation

1. Prepare the Fruits

Wash the strawberries, blueberries, and raspberries thoroughly. Remove any stems and leaves, and chop larger fruits into smaller pieces.

2. Mix Ingredients

In a large pot, combine the prepared fruits, sugar, and lemon juice. Stir well to combine.

3. Cook the Mixture

Place the pot over medium heat and bring the mixture to a boil, stirring frequently. Allow it to boil for about 10 minutes.

4. Add Pectin

After boiling, add the pectin to the fruit mixture, stirring constantly. Continue to boil for another 1-2 minutes until the mixture thickens.

5. Jar the Jam

Carefully pour the hot jam into sterilized jars, leaving about 1/4 inch of headspace. Seal the jars with lids.

6. Cool and Store

Let the jars cool to room temperature before storing them in the refrigerator or pantry.

Jelly Preparation

7. Prepare the Juice

Measure out 500 ml of grape juice and pour it into a large pot.

8. Combine Ingredients

Add sugar and lemon juice to the pot with grape juice. Stir until the sugar is fully dissolved.

9. Bring to a Boil

Heat the mixture over medium-high heat and bring it to a rolling boil.

10. Add Pectin

Once boiling, add the pectin while stirring continuously to prevent clumping. Boil for an additional 1-2 minutes.

11. Jar the Jelly

Pour the hot jelly into sterilized jars, leaving 1/4 inch of headspace. Seal them with lids.

12. Cool and Store

Allow the jars to cool to room temperature before storing them in the refrigerator or pantry.
